/*
Adds migration capabilities. Migrations are defined like:
Migrations.add({
up: function() {}, //*required* code to run to migrate upwards
version: 1, //*required* number to identify migration order
down: function() {}, //*optional* code to run to migrate downwards
name: 'Something' //*optional* display name for the migration
});
The ordering of migrations is determined by the version you set.
To run the migrations, set the MIGRATION_VERSION environment variable to either
'latest' or the version number you want to migrate to. Optionally, append
',exit' if you want the migrations to exit the meteor process, e.g if you're
migrating from a script (remember to pass the --once parameter).
e.g:
MIGRATION_VERSION="latest" mrt # ensure we'll be at the latest version and run the app
MIGRATION_VERSION="latest,exit" mrt --once # ensure we'll be at the latest version and exit
MIGRATION_VERSION="2,exit" mrt --once # migrate to version 2 and exit
MIGRATION_VERSION="2,rerun,exit" mrt --once # rerun migration script for version 2 and exit
Note: Migrations will lock ensuring only 1 app can be migrating at once. If
a migration crashes, the control record in the migrations collection will
remain locked and at the version it was at previously, however the db could
be in an inconsistant state.
*/

// Returns true if lock was acquired.
function lock() {
const date = new Date();
const dateMinusInterval = moment(date).subtract(self.options.lockExpiration, 'minutes').toDate();
const build = Info ? Info.build.date : date;
// This is atomic. The selector ensures only one caller at a time will see
// the unlocked control, and locking occurs in the same update's modifier.
// All other simultaneous callers will get false back from the update.
return self._collection.update({
_id: 'control',
$or: [{
locked: false,
}, {
lockedAt: {
$lt: dateMinusInterval,
},
}, {
buildAt: {
$ne: build,
},
}],
}, {
$set: {
locked: true,
lockedAt: date,
buildAt: build,
},
}) === 1;
}
